4. A Small Business Website Helps You Rank on Google

small business website ranking on Google search results page

This one’s huge, especially if you serve a local area.

When your small business website is properly optimized for search engines (that’s what SEO means Search Engine Optimization), Google starts showing your business to people nearby who are searching for what you offer.

Think searches like:

  • “best bakery near me”
  • “affordable web design in Kashmir”
  • “plumber open on weekends”

These are people with money in hand, ready to make a decision. A well optimized small business website puts you directly in their results for free, without paying for ads every month.

According to Google’s own research, 76% of people who search for something nearby visit a business within a day. That’s not just traffic that’s foot traffic.

Local SEO is one of the most powerful and underused tools for small businesses, and it all starts with having a proper website.

6. Social Media Alone Is a Risky Strategy

why a small business website is safer than relying on social media

Here’s something a lot of small business owners don’t realize until it’s too late.

You don’t own your Instagram page. You don’t own your Facebook profile. Those platforms can change their algorithm tomorrow, restrict your reach, suspend your account, or remember when Instagram went down for six hours? just stop working entirely.

When that happens, your entire online presence disappears overnight.

A small business website is the only online asset you truly own. It’s yours. Nobody can take it away, throttle your reach, or charge you to show your own content to your own followers.

Use social media absolutely. But use it to drive people back to your website. That’s how smart businesses build longterm digital assets, not just follower counts.
